关于hive开窗函数的问题
如果over() 则开窗的聚合函数统计的所有行
如果over(partition by xx order by xx) 时,开窗的聚合函数统计的是相同partition by 后的字段按照order by 后的字段排序后区内行首到当前行,及相当于默认over(partition by xx order by xx rows between UNBOUNDED PRECEDING and current row)
转载于:https://www.cnblogs.com/sunpengblog/p/11528226.html
关于hive开窗函数的问题相关推荐
- hive 开窗函数_Hive的架构剖析
本文主要介绍Hive的架构和以及HQL的查询阶段,主要内容包括: Hive的架构 架构中的相关组件介绍 HQL的查询阶段 Hive的架构 hive的基本架构图如下图所示: 相关组件介绍 数据存储 Hi ...
- Hive 中的wordCount、Hive 开窗函数
Hive 中的wordCount.Hive 开窗函数 目录 Hive 中的wordCount.Hive 开窗函数 Hive 中的wordCount Hive 开窗函数 测试数据 建表语句 1.row_ ...
- hive 开窗函数OVER(PARTITION)详解(一)
什么是窗口函数? 窗口函数(Window Function) 是 SQL2003 标准中定义的一项新特性,并在 SQL2011.SQL2016 中又加以完善,添加了若干处拓展.窗口函数不同于我们熟悉的 ...
- 大数据之Hive:Hive 开窗函数(二)
目录 前言 1.last_value开窗函数 2.lag开窗函数 3.lead开窗函数 4.cume_dist开窗函数 前言 书接上回,上回重点讲了聚合函数之count开窗函数,first_value ...
- Hive开窗函数——排名函数开窗
排名函数开窗 rank() over 作用:查出指定条件后的进行排名,条件相同排名相同,排名间断不连续. 说明:例如学生排名,使用这个函数,成绩相同的两名是并列,下一位同学空出所占的名次.即:1 1 ...
- hive 开窗函数之lag,lead,first_value,last_value
概念 测试数据 -- 数据准备: 姓名,购买日期,购买数量 saml 2018-01-01 10 saml 2018-01-08 55 tony 2018-01-07 50 saml 2018-01- ...
- Hive SQL开窗函数详解
Hive 开窗函数 group by 是分组函数,一组出来一个数据 over() 开窗,针对每一条数据,都有一个独立的组 mk 3 jk 3 mk 3 select orderdate,cost,su ...
- hive中的开窗函数
目录 count开窗函数 sum开窗函数 min开窗函数 max开窗函数 avg开窗函数 first_value开窗函数 last_value开窗函数 lag开窗函数.lead开窗函数 cume_di ...
- 2021年大数据Hive(七):Hive的开窗函数
全网最详细的Hive文章系列,强烈建议收藏加关注! 后面更新文章都会列出历史文章目录,帮助大家回顾知识重点. 目录 系列历史文章 前言 Hive的开窗函数 一.窗口函数 ROW_NUMBER,RANK ...
最新文章
- IT人士必备五大绿色健康生活用品
- 管道命令和xargs的区别(经典解释)
- 数据中心机房冷热通道优化设计经验谈
- 计算机服务业纳税,2018年全国软件和信息技术服务业增值税、消费税、营业税等各税收收入情况(附各地区)...
- 《Head First Python》第一章
- ftl保存成html中文是乱码,解决freemarker生成静态页面时乱码问题
- [c++] volatile关键字
- Python——LOL官方商城皮肤信息爬取(一次练手)
- 随想录(windows和linux进行socket通信)
- SAP License:更改MM物料基本计量单位
- 从孙子算经到中国剩余定理
- winform根据字符串生成HTML静态页
- jdk环境配置-windows 10
- XML 处理利器 : XStream
- 80sec被黑原因分析
- 【hightopo】【基础图标】 HT for Web简单图标的制作:进度图标
- Java实习日记(2-1)
- 面向对象实现气缸吹气类的PLC逻辑
- 《算法分析与设计》作业9----最长公共子序列LCS
- php+sha512+漏洞,PhpMyWind最新版本注入+后台getshell